As to the 1st element respondent’s counsel has conceded to the fact that
there is no doubt the respondent was given N8,000,000 by the
complainant {PW1} to purchase ginger and which the respondent
bought 345 bags of ginger and bags of Zobo which has been proved by
the evidence of PW1, DW1 as well as exhibit A and A1 which is the
Hausa and English translated versions of the respondent’s extrajudicial statement. In view of the foregoing it has therefore becomes
apparent that the appellant has proved the 1st element of the offence as
required by law.
